## Understanding Alzheimer’s Disease
### What is Alzheimer’s Disease?
Alzheimer’s disease is a progressive neurodegenerative disorder characterized by memory loss, cognitive decline, and personality changes. It is the most common form of dementia and typically affects people over 65. The exact cause of Alzheimer’s is not completely understood, but it involves complex changes in the brain leading to cell death.
### Current Treatments and Limitations
Currently, there is no cure for Alzheimer’s disease. Available treatments primarily focus on slowing disease progression and managing symptoms, but these interventions only offer limited benefits. The need for effective preventive strategies is critical.

### Evidence From Recent Studies
Recent studies have demonstrated promising results:
– **Observational Studies:** Some observational studies suggest that populations with higher levels of lithium in drinking water show lower rates of Alzheimer’s disease.
– **Clinical Trials:** In small-scale clinical trials, low doses of lithium have been associated with improved cognitive function and reduced markers of Alzheimer’s pathology in patients with mild cognitive impairment.

### Safe and Effective Dosages
Current research is exploring low-dose lithium as a preventive measure for Alzheimer’s disease, which may minimize the risk of adverse effects. Ongoing studies aim to establish effective yet safe dosage guidelines.
